One of the primary functions of cab windows is to provide visibility for drivers. Without cab windows, drivers would have a limited view of the road ahead and would be at a higher risk of accidents. Cab windows allow drivers to see their surroundings clearly, helping them navigate traffic and make informed decisions while driving. In addition, cab windows also provide drivers with natural light, helping to improve their mood and alertness during long drives.

Cab windows also play a key role in the safety of passengers. In the event of a collision, cab windows can help prevent passengers from being ejected from the vehicle. The strong, shatter-resistant glass used in cab windows acts as a barrier between passengers and the outside world, protecting them from potential injuries. Cab windows also help maintain the structural integrity of the vehicle, preventing it from collapsing in the event of a crash.

Maintaining cab windows is essential for the overall functionality and safety of a vehicle. Regular cleaning and inspection of cab windows can help prevent visibility issues and ensure that they remain in good condition. Cracks or chips in cab windows should be repaired promptly to prevent further damage and ensure the safety of passengers. In addition, keeping cab windows clean can prevent glare and reflections that can impair the driver’s visibility.
